3. Generic Job Descriptions Are Drowning You in Low-Quality Leads

If your job descriptions are a "wish list" of generic buzzwords, you will attract generic candidates. This creates a massive screening burden for your team, delaying the engagement of truly qualified applicants.

The Fix: Write for the specialist, not the masses. Define exactly what success looks like in the role. Use industry-specific terminology confidently to signal that you understand the technical depth required. If you need a specialized Workday consultant, your description must reflect the specific modules and configuration challenges they will face.

5. You Are Hiring for Credentials, Not Capability

The pace of technological change means that a certification from two years ago may already be obsolete. Many organizations fail because they prioritize a list of acronyms over a candidate’s ability to solve complex, real-world problems.

9. Your Candidate Experience is Friction-Heavy

If your application portal is cumbersome or your communication is sporadic, you are signaling to the candidate that your organization is inefficient. Top talent expects a high-tech, high-touch experience from the very first interaction.

The Fix: Optimize the candidate journey. Every touchpoint should be brief, clear, and professional. Use automated systems to keep candidates informed while maintaining a personalized, relationship-driven approach.
